动态网站设计实战:数据库与后端技术深度融合指南

动态网站设计的核心在于数据库与后端技术的深度融合。通过合理设计数据库结构,可以有效提升网站的数据处理能力和响应速度。

在开发过程中,选择合适的数据库类型至关重要。关系型数据库如MySQL、PostgreSQL适合需要复杂查询和事务处理的场景,而非关系型数据库如MongoDB则更适合处理大量非结构化数据。

后端技术的选择直接影响网站的性能和可扩展性。常见的后端语言包括PHP、Python、Java和Node.js,每种语言都有其适用的框架和工具,开发者应根据项目需求进行权衡。

数据库与后端的交互通常通过API实现。RESTful API是一种常见的方式,它能够提供清晰的接口规范,便于前后端分离开发,提高代码的可维护性。

安全性是动态网站设计中不可忽视的部分。在数据库操作中应避免SQL注入等常见漏洞,使用参数化查询或ORM工具可以有效增强安全性。

AI绘图结果,仅供参考

性能优化同样重要。合理的索引设计、缓存机制以及数据库连接池的使用,都能显著提升网站的运行效率。

实践中,开发者应不断测试和调整数据库与后端的配合方式,确保系统稳定高效地运行。

关于作者: dawei

【声明】:杭州站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

为您推荐